To display a Pulse Width Modulation (PWM) Signal using Oscilloscope
Objectives
In this lab we construct a pulse width modulation (PWM) based circuit using MCM11 module and MATLAB.
To display the PWM signal using oscilloscope and MATLAB
Methodology
In this lab we worked on the implementation of Pulse Width Modulation on hardware MCM11 as well as
MATLAB. A PWM was technique used to encode the amplitude of a signal into the pulse width of another
signal. The duty cycle of the PWM signal was also discussed as it is stated to be the proportion of the on time
and is of utmost importance. The prelab consisted of mainly software implementation of the PWM signal. The
task was to use MATLAB’s Simulink to generate a PWM signal and then display it using the scope in the
MATLAB Simulink Library. The same was also implemented on hardware using MCM11 Module. The
module consisted of Op-Amps, Integrators, Transformers, and Potentiometers etc. The module also consisted
of different points that were to be connected using connectors to get desired circuits and results. The manual
was followed, and the connectors were placed as instructed. The output was observed and verified at each
point using an oscilloscope
